Engines & systems we cover

ECU / ECM scansYamaha YDIS, Mercury G3, Suzuki SDS
Fuel pressure + flow testsInjector performance, VST condition
Compression + leak-downCylinder-by-cylinder health check
Charging + battery loadFull electrical system health

FAQ

What's the regular price vs. the Care Plan price?

A diagnostic visit is $250 regular. Care Plan members pay $95 — and if you book the recommended repair, that $95 credits back to the repair invoice (net $0). Most customers who need diagnostics come out ahead just enrolling in a Care Plan first.

How does the credit work?

Care Plan members pay $95 for the diagnostic. If you book the recommended repair with us, the full $95 credits back to that repair invoice — so the diagnostic ends up free. If you don't book the repair, the $95 stands. No hidden charges.

How long does the diagnostic take?

Usually 60–90 minutes on-site. Written report the same day.

What if you can't find the problem?

If we can't identify the fault at the visit, the fee still applies — you get the report, and we credit that fee toward your next diagnostic visit to continue the investigation.
